Originally Posted by Adam Tyner
Robert Rodriguez talked about an ultra-violent director's cut back when the movie was still in theaters. The Blu-ray is the R-rated theatrical cut. It's also really close to being barebones...deleted scenes, trailers, and an audience reaction track are it. All the usual Rodriguez stuff (cooking school, film school, any behind-the-scenes stuff at all, commentary, etc.) are missing. There's nothing official, exactly, but based on all that, I'd say a re-release is a very sure thing. When it'll happen, though, I have no idea.

Originally Posted by Navinabob
I own the 25th Anniversary Edition of the Last Unicorn... I never knew it was edited. How much was cut out?
A few stray lines of dialogue were edited to be more kid-friendly. Per Wikipedia:

Lionsgate licensed the German video masters and audio mix, and came up with a "25th Anniversary Edition" DVD which was released in North America on February 6, 2007. It has audio and visual quality superior to the original U.S. release, and is in 16:9 widescreen format, but has several swear words edited out, and as a result of being taken from PAL masters, plays 4% faster than the original film, resulting in a slightly higher audio pitch than normal. The new DVD edition includes a featurette with an interview with the author, as well as a set-top game, image gallery, and the original theatrical trailer.
